ActionSA in the Northern Cape is demanding an urgent investigation into labour exploitation within the hospitality sector.

The partys provincial chairperson, Andrew Lou, was prompted by a recent article from Sunday Times, titled Restaurant Raids Expose the Dark Underbelly, which reveals widespread labour exploitation across South Africas hospitality industry.

The article reveals instances of worker mistreatment discovered during raids in eight provinces, yet it notably excludes the Northern Cape, which raises significant concerns about the effectiveness of inspections in that area.

Additionally, it highlights issues of workers being underpaid and the hiring of undocumented foreigners.

The report also draws attention to the illegal employment of undocumented migrants under exploitative conditions, while local unemployed youth are overlooked.
